NFL Denver Broncos host Miami Dolphins
Number one NFL draft choice Miami Dolphins offensive tackle Jake Long (L) blocks Denver Broncos Jarvis Moss as Dolphins quarterback Chad Pennington throws during the second half at Invesco Field at Mile High in Denver on November 2, 2008. Miami beat Denver 26-17. (UPI Photo/ Gary C. Caskey)
